Output 589c7bcc853f11182f64221d544dafcd80253b5b5ef010d5e0029e0c9e0f0060:1

value
481182289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 919abf389a86a32fb4c66d1cbcd6f86c25fdd732 OP_EQUAL
address
3ExuHNCN852Eksu2okjwYghy2p9DFfMEZA
transaction
589c7bcc853f11182f64221d544dafcd80253b5b5ef010d5e0029e0c9e0f0060
spent
true